// Heads up, new folks: this constant caps concurrency for the old
// homegrown job queue we're ripping out in favor of Tidepool. Don't
// tune it — the replacement ignores it entirely, and bumping it here
// just makes the migration diff noisier. It dies when the last
// Brambleworks worker is cut over next sprint. If you're debugging
// queue weirdness, start with the build token below.

trace token, bawep-fahof: htk6_262092

// Bulk edits in the Lanterwick admin table are capped here. Above this
// limit we fall back to async jobs via the Quillbatch queue; below it,
// edits apply inline in one transaction. Raising this past 500 broke row
// locking twice last quarter, so don't. Covered in the weekly sync notes:
// if support asks for larger batches, point them at the export flow
// instead. Any change requires sign-off from the Datagrove platform crew.
// Verified against the current staging build, token below.

session token of kahag-bawip = htk6_729d08

## Artifact Signing — Inventory Reconciliation Job

The nightly reconciliation job for Stockline now signs its output manifests before upload. Unsigned manifests are rejected by the Ledgerbox ingest as of build 412. Two mismatches last week traced to a stale key on the runner pool; rotated Tuesday. Action for sync: confirm all runners pull the current key at job start. The active signing key for the reconciliation pipeline is as follows.

signing key of yafop-taguf = bky3_Kre

Runbook §4.2 — Ledger Archiving

Bound ledgers older than seven years are boxed, indexed, and sealed with tamper tape before leaving the Rothley stockroom. Each box carries a manifest slip inside the lid. The archive courier collects from Bay 1 on the first Monday of the month. At hand-over, state the following instruction:

handover note for fawef-tafog: the lamvan goriel courier leaves the quenius holvan quenael fravan oliok zordor ulaion praiel ledger at gate 2859 under passcode 647956